What Makes This Tour Special
The Loulé Municipal Market is a real highlight. Housed in a beautiful historic building with Moorish-inspired architecture, it’s a feast for the senses. Inside, you’ll find stalls bursting with fresh regional products, including seasonal fruits and vegetables, fish straight from the coast, cheeses, cured meats, and tempting sweets. We loved the way the market showcases the true flavors of Algarve — it’s a great place to meet local producers and understand what makes this region’s cuisine so special.
One reviewer describes it as “the perfect place to discover authentic flavors of the Algarve and meet its local producers,” which sums up its appeal well. The lively, colorful stalls offer a glimpse into daily life here, and you can get a sense of the local food culture that’s been part of Loulé for generations.
Across the street, the Gypsy Market takes things outdoors, adding an energetic, vibrant feel. You’ll find a wide variety of goods — from clothing, shoes, fabrics, handbags, to household items — all at attractively low prices. Bargaining is part of the fun here, and many travelers enjoy practicing their haggling skills. It’s a lively scene where the buzz of conversation, music, and the sheer variety of goods make for an engaging experience.
Reviews suggest that the Gypsy Market is “a great chance to enjoy the unique buzz of this traditional market,” and many appreciate the opportunity to pick up unusual souvenirs or clothing at good prices. The outdoor setting lends a relaxed, informal vibe that complements the historic town center.

Practical Details and What to Expect

This 5-hour tour is organized by PGL Travel Unipessoal Lda and is limited to just 8 participants — making it feel more like a friendly outing than a crowded bus tour. It takes place on Saturday mornings, aligning with when the markets are at their liveliest.
You’ll start your morning with a visit to the historic municipal building, where you can browse colorful stalls filled with regional products. This part is perfect for food lovers and those interested in local ingredients. Expect to see seasonal fruits, vegetables, fresh fish, cheeses, and sweets that are local favorites.
Next, you’ll head outdoors to the Gypsy Market, which is a lively, bustling space that encourages bargaining and discovery. Here, you might find clothing, shoes, fabrics, and household items at very attractive prices. Many reviewers mention how fun it is to haggle over prices, and guides often help facilitate this process, adding a bit of local flavor to the experience.
The tour then allows some free time to explore the streets of Loulé, relax in a café, or browse shops at your leisure. This flexible period is appreciated by those who want to soak up the local atmosphere or pick up additional souvenirs.
